Output d578a81cec66f54444cb68f8dd1cc98c8cf04e5fb77b746a5ca9edacb24d1549:0

value
225989
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9ed1d917175256d4d8fa96a909fcf36a9e487d OP_EQUAL
address
34UvTHYyYzuQjVH9JLuijXHirZB3Mz3eUk
transaction
d578a81cec66f54444cb68f8dd1cc98c8cf04e5fb77b746a5ca9edacb24d1549
confirmations
299507
spent
true